Tips for a Smooth Transition to CVMS

Attend Orientation in Early August

Orientation for new students and parents is on Tuesday, August 8, 2023 from 3:30-5:30 pm.  (Immediately following will be a Family Social!)

Students will see:

  • PAC (Performing Arts Center)
  • Front Office/Counseling Office/Health Office
  • Gymnasium & Locker Rooms
  • Lunch Area
  • Learning Commons (aka Library Media Center)
  • Classrooms
  • The Quad

Parents will have the opportunity to:

  • Purchase PE uniforms and spirit wear
  • Purchase a yearbook
  • Join the PTSA and enter some raffle drawings
  • Open a lunch account
  • Hear from the principal, assistant principal and guidance counselors
  • Learn how to set up an Aeries account for your child
  • Visit numerous informational booths for Math League, Music Boosters, Science Olympiad, Boys & Girls Club After-School Sports, Travel Club, School Nurse and more

Attend “Mosey Monday” in Mid August

Students may mosey around campus on Monday, August 14, 2023.  Campus will be open from 9:00 am – 12:00 pm, although classrooms will be closed.   

Students may:

  • Check out their Chromebooks (in the Learning Commons)
  • Map out their class schedule (know how to go from the Drop Off Line to the Quad to Each Class and Lunch) 
  • Set a meeting spot for lunch in the Quad with their friends (even if your friends have a phone, it is hard to find them at lunch)

Families are strongly urged to:

  • Explore the walking routes surrounding CVMS to find creative spots for drop off and pick up that avoid Mykonos Ln. 
  • Sign up for the Carpool Connections to help eliminate traffic congestion

Be Prepared on the First Day

Students should NOT shop for school supplies until after the first day of school is over!  

So what should they bring on the first day?

  • Class schedule
  • Campus map marked with your classrooms 
  • A 1” 3-ring binder with pockets, unlabeled!
  • 2 pens or pencils
  • Charged Chromebook
  • Lunch code (you must access your Aeries account to find this)

What will happen on the first day of school?

  • Students will follow a “Monday – Single Period Day” schedule.
  • “Advisory teachers” will be assigned.
  • Agendas will be handed out.  (These include a front section full of school information.)
  • Teachers will hand out a class syllabus that includes grading and homework policies, needed supplies, etc.
  • Students will NOT need their PE uniforms for the first week of school.

Your student will not be able to label or organize their supplies until after the first day!

Many students buy separate binders for each day of school, ie, one for Tuesday/Thursday (periods 1, 3, and 5) and one for Wednesday/Friday (periods 2, 4, and 6), and bring both binders to school on Mondays.
